deadname

/ˈdɛd.neɪm/
Meanings (ES + gloss)
necrónimo
A previous name of a person (especially a transgender person) who has since changed their name.
And when people constantly refer to you as your deadname [a name that you previously went by], or use the incorrect pronouns, it really is like getting slapped with a wet fish.
One of the articles in our last issue contained a major error: we referred to a transgender student by their deadname.
